Why Material-Level Certification Is Not Enough for Compostable Packaging
Table of Contents
In the compostable packaging industry, one of the most common misunderstandings is the belief that certified raw materials automatically result in certified compostable products.
This assumption is incorrect.
Material-level certification alone does not guarantee that a finished packaging product complies with compostable standards such as EN 13432, ASTM D6400, or AS 4736. This page explains why, and outlines the compliance risks of relying solely on material certificates.
What Is Material-Level Certification?
Material-level certification refers to certification issued for raw materials, such as compostable resins or polymer pellets, before they are converted into finished products.
These certificates typically apply to:
Base polymer formulations
Resin blends or masterbatches
Unconverted films or test plaques
Material-level certification confirms that the raw material itself meets certain compostability criteria under laboratory conditions.
However, it does not automatically extend to finished packaging products.

Finished Products Are Not the Same as Raw Materials
Once raw materials are converted into packaging products, many additional variables are introduced, including:
Film thickness
Multi-layer structures
Printing inks and pigments
Adhesives and coatings
Additives and fillers
Each of these factors can affect compostability performance and environmental safety.
Because of this, compostable standards require testing of the final product, not just its raw components.
Why Finished-Product Testing Is Required
Compostable standards focus on real-world outcomes, not theoretical material properties.
Finished-product testing evaluates whether the entire product, as sold and used, can:
Biodegrade within required timeframes
Disintegrate fully during composting
Avoid leaving harmful residues or microplastics
Meet strict limits for heavy metals and ecotoxicity
A raw material may pass these tests on its own, while the finished product fails once thickness, printing, or structure changes are introduced.
Common Compliance Failure Scenarios
Relying only on material-level certification often leads to failures such as:
Films that are too thick to disintegrate on time
Inks or pigments that introduce heavy metals
Non-compostable barrier layers in multi-layer packaging
Undisclosed additives that affect biodegradation
These issues are only identified during finished-product testing, not material testing.
Legal and Commercial Risks of Material-Only Claims
Using material-level certification to justify compostable claims for finished products can create serious risks, including:
Failed retailer or distributor audits
Rejection by composting facilities or councils
Greenwashing allegations under consumer protection laws
Product recalls or forced relabeling
Loss of trust with buyers and regulators
In regulated markets, unsupported compostable claims may be considered misleading or non-compliant.
What Compostable Certification Actually Covers
Recognized compostable certifications apply to specific finished product constructions, defined by:
Product type and dimensions
Approved thickness ranges
Ink systems and coatings
Manufacturing processes
Any change to these parameters may require additional testing or certification updates.

The Correct Compliance Approach
To reduce risk and ensure compliance, buyers and brands should:
Require finished-product certification, not just material certificates
Verify certification scope and product specifications
Confirm certificate validity and issuing bodies
Avoid relying on marketing claims without documentation
A structured verification process helps ensure compostable packaging performs as claimed and meets regulatory expectations.
